ALSA: control: Take controls_rwsem lock in snd_ctl_remove()

So far, snd_ctl_remove() requires its caller to take
card->controls_rwsem manually before the call for avoiding possible
races. However, many callers don't care and miss the locking.

Basically it's cumbersome and error-prone to enforce it to each
caller. Moreover, card->controls_rwsem is a field that should be used
only by internal or proper helpers, and it's not to be touched at
random external places.

This patch is an attempt to make those calls more consistent: now
snd_ctl_remove() takes the card->controls_rwsem internally, just like
other API functions for kctls. Since a few callers already take the
controls_rwsem locks, the patch removes those locks at the same time,
too.

ALSA: hda: Fix the control element identification for multiple codecs

Some motherboards have multiple HDA codecs connected to the serial bus.
The current code may create multiple mixer controls with the almost
identical identification.

The current code use id.device field from the control element structure
to store the codec address to avoid such clashes for multiple codecs.
Unfortunately, the user space do not handle this correctly. For mixer
controls, only name and index are used for the identifiers.

This patch fixes this problem to compose the index using the codec
address as an offset in case, when the control already exists. It is
really unlikely that one codec will create 10 similar controls.

This patch adds new kernel module parameter 'ctl_dev_id' to allow
select the old behaviour, too. The CONFIG_SND_HDA_CTL_DEV_ID Kconfig
option sets the default value.

ALSA: hda: Do not unset preset when cleaning up codec

Several functions that take part in codec's initialization and removal
are re-used by ASoC codec drivers implementations. Drivers mimic the
behavior of hda_codec_driver_probe/remove() found in
sound/pci/hda/hda_bind.c with their component->probe/remove() instead.

One of the reasons for that is the expectation of
snd_hda_codec_device_new() to receive a valid pointer to an instance of
struct snd_card. This expectation can be met only once sound card
components probing commences.

As ASoC sound card may be unbound without codec device being actually
removed from the system, unsetting ->preset in
snd_hda_codec_cleanup_for_unbind() interferes with module unload -> load
scenario causing null-ptr-deref. Preset is assigned only once, during
device/driver matching whereas ASoC codec driver's module reloading may
occur several times throughout the lifetime of an audio stack.

ALSA: hda: Fix page fault in snd_hda_codec_shutdown()

If early probe of HDAudio bus driver fails e.g.: due to missing
firmware file, snd_hda_codec_shutdown() ends in manipulating
uninitialized codec

ALSA: hda: Fix page fault in snd_hda_codec_shutdown()

If early probe of HDAudio bus driver fails e.g.: due to missing
firmware file, snd_hda_codec_shutdown() ends in manipulating
uninitialized codec->pcm_list_head causing page fault.

Initialization of HDAudio codec in ASoC is split in two:
- snd_hda_codec_device_init()
- snd_hda_codec_device_new()

snd_hda_codec_device_init() is called during probe_codecs() by HDAudio
bus driver while snd_hda_codec_device_new() is called by
codec-component's ->probe(). The second call will not happen until all
components required by related sound card are present within the ASoC
framework. With firmware failing to load during the PCI's deferred
initialization i.e.: probe_work(), no platform components are ever
registered. HDAudio codec enumeration is done at that point though, so
the codec components became registered to ASoC framework, calling
snd_hda_codec_device_init() in the process.

Now, during platform reboot snd_hda_codec_shutdown() is called for every
codec found on the HDAudio bus causing oops if any of them has not
completed both of their initialization steps. Relocating field
initialization fixes the issue.

ALSA: hda: Fix potential deadlock at codec unbinding

When a codec is unbound dynamically via sysfs while its stream is in
use, we may face a potential deadlock at the proc remove or a UAF.
This happ

ALSA: hda: Fix potential deadlock at codec unbinding

When a codec is unbound dynamically via sysfs while its stream is in
use, we may face a potential deadlock at the proc remove or a UAF.
This happens since the hda_pcm is managed by a linked list, as it
handles the hda_pcm object release via kref.

When a PCM is opened at the unbinding time, the release of hda_pcm
gets delayed and it ends up with the close of the PCM stream releasing
the associated hda_pcm object of its own. The hda_pcm destructor
contains the PCM device release that includes the removal of procfs
entries. And, this removal has the sync of the close of all in-use
files -- which would never finish because it's called from the PCM
file descriptor itself, i.e. it's trying to shoot its foot.

For addressing the deadlock above, this patch changes the way to
manage and release the hda_pcm object. The kref of hda_pcm is
dropped, and instead a simple refcount is introduced in hda_codec for
keeping the track of the active PCM streams, and at each PCM open and
close, this refcount is adjusted accordingly. At unbinding, the
driver calls snd_device_disconnect() for each PCM stream, then
synchronizes with the refcount finish, and finally releases the object
resources.
